Building Blocks: Creating Engaging Experiences

At the heart of any game lies its design mechanics. These are the blueprints dictating how players interact with the game world. A game like “The Legend of Zelda” intricately weaves narrative with exploration, whereas “Tetris” relies heavily on player dexterity and quick decision-making. Game design harmonizes storytelling, mechanics, and user interaction, seamlessly blending them into players' experiences.

The bedrock of an engaging game involves several components:

  1. Narrative: Not just words on a screen—narratives provide context and emotional depth, whether sprawling epics or minimalist storytelling found in puzzles.
  2. Mechanics: These are the rules and systems that define what players can do within the game world, determining how challenges and objectives are structured.
  3. Aesthetics: Visuals, soundscapes, and even the feel of controls create the atmosphere, immersing players and making their journey memorable.
  4. Technology: The underlying engine and tools frame how designers can realize their creative vision, from producing lifelike environments to scaling the hurdles of VR.

The Tech Triumph: Vision Meets Virtual Reality

Technological breakthroughs continually redefine game design possibilities. Modern engines like Unity and Unreal provide tools to render detailed graphics and complex physics. Innovations in AI enrich NPCs (non-playable characters), making them more believable and interactive.

Moreover, the advent of virtual reality and augmented reality immerses players even further, transforming how and why people engage with games. Consider the leap from pixelated retro graphics to today’s realistic renderings and how this evolution enhances strategy, storytelling, and shared experiences across global gaming communities.

Humanity’s Hand in the Process

The stories games tell often mirror real-world challenges and aspirations, showcasing human perspectives and spurring empathetic dialogues. Titles like “Journey” and “This War of Mine” confront existential themes, addressing life’s curiosities or heartaches through interactive storytelling. This interplay between playing and learning is a testament to games' power as both educational tools and empathy generators.

Who decides these storylines? While developers weave the tale, it’s players who ultimately breathe life into narratives through their choices. This dynamic interaction emphasizes why game design increasingly values community feedback, promoting player agency and inclusivity.

Learning Through Play

Games are inherently educational, and not just those designed specifically for learning. The problem-solving and strategy development required in games like “Minecraft” showcase how players learn related skills and creativity beyond traditional educational settings.

Moreover, as the line between entertainment and education blurs, game-based learning platforms arise. Developers have crafted games spanning arithmetic adventures to historical explorations, delighting learners at all grade levels.
